o as Salt) is located on the mid north coast of NSW in the communities of Lake Cathie and Bonny Hills. The region is less than 20km from Port Macquarie and part of the Hastings Camden Haven local council region. 

Salt is located by the beach and within easy access to numerous State Forests and National Parks. Our region is littered with natural beauty and the pursuits of its residents generally revolve around being involved in sport and the outdoors, often in the water and out utilising the natural environment.

The Lake Cathie-Bonny Hills community had a little over 6000 residents in 2011 (source ABS data 2011). The area is a highlighted growth area with significant residential construction and proposed development in progress. The population is expected to grow steadily and is estimated to approach 10000 residents within approximately 10 years.

We began discussing the possibility of planting Salt over 4 years ago with the senior pastor of  our parent church, The Point Community Church (TPCC). With several families sharing a passion for spreading the gospel to our local area but needing to make the commute into Port Macquarie to be part of the TPCC, it was a logical fit to trust God with this next move to consider establishing a Campus of The Point.  Our vision is to do whatever it takes to have a gathering of God’s people in this region.  Salt may remain a campus of The Point long term, or Lord willing Salt will be financially self sufficient in the future.  Either way, this is an important mission for reaching our region with the Gospel of Jesus Christ. 

We began meeting as a core group in February 2016 and utilising our current venue, Lake Cathie Public School, (LCPS) not long after. Our group began with 5 families from TPCC and officially launched in August 2016 holding weekly Saturday afternoon meetings from 5-630pm. Our service is faithful to God’s glory yet relaxed in nature with approximately 30 adults and 10-15 kids under 15 attending on a reasonably regular basis.
